The Weimaraner, affectionately nicknamed the 'Gray Ghost' due to its sleek silver-gray coat, originated in Germany in the 19th century. Bred primarily for hunting large game like deer and bear, their intelligence and stamina made them invaluable partners. Today, Weimaraners are still prized as hunting dogs but are also popular family pets, known for their loyalty and affectionate nature. They require plenty of exercise and mental stimulation to thrive. Their striking appearance and energetic personality make them a truly unique and captivating breed.
